P0717 INPUT SPEED SENSOR A

Description

INFOID:0000000006159271

The input speed sensor detects input shaft rpm (revolutions per minute). It is located on the input side of the

automatic transmission. Monitors revolution of sensor 1 and sensor 2 for non-standard conditions.

CONSULT-III Reference Value in Data Monitor Mode

INFOID:0000000006159272

On Board Diagnosis Logic

INFOID:0000000006159273

• This is an OBD-II self-diagnostic item. 

• Diagnostic trouble code “P0717” with CONSULT-III or 11th judgment flicker without CONSULT-III is detected

under the following conditions.

- When TCM does not receive the proper voltage signal from the sensor.

- When TCM detects an irregularity only at position of 4GR for input speed sensor 2.

Possible Cause

INFOID:0000000006159274

• Harness or connectors

(The sensor circuit is open or shorted.)

• Input speed sensor 1, 2

DTC Confirmation Procedure

INFOID:0000000006159275

CAUTION:

Always drive vehicle at a safe speed.

NOTE:

If “DTC Confirmation Procedure” has been previously performed, always turn ignition switch “OFF”

and wait at least 10 seconds before performing the next test.

After the repair, perform the following procedure to confirm the malfunction is eliminated.

 WITH CONSULT-III

1. Turn ignition switch “ON”. (Do not start engine.)

2. Select “DATA MONITOR” mode for “TRANSMISSION” with CONSULT-III.

3. Start engine and maintain the following conditions for at least 5 consecutive seconds.

VHCL/S SE-A/T: 40 km/h (25 MPH) or more

ENGINE SPEED: 1,500 rpm or more

ACCELE POSI: 0.5/8 or more

SLCT LVR POSI: “D” position

GEAR (Input speed sensor 1): 4th or 5th position

GEAR (Input speed sensor 2): All position

Driving location: Driving the vehicle uphill (increased engine load) will help maintain the driving

conditions required for this test.

4. If DTC is detected, go to 

TM-53, "Diagnosis Procedure"

.

 WITH GST

Follow the procedure “With CONSULT-III”.

P0720 OUTPUT SPEED SENSOR

Description

INFOID:0000000006159277

The output speed sensor detects the revolution of the parking gear and emits a pulse signal. The pulse signal

is sent to the TCM which converts it into vehicle speed.

CONSULT-III Reference Value in Data Monitor Mode

INFOID:0000000006159278

On Board Diagnosis Logic

INFOID:0000000006159279

• This is an OBD-II self-diagnostic item.

• Diagnostic trouble code “P0720” with CONSULT-III or 1st judgment flicker without CONSULT-III is detected

under the following conditions.

- When TCM does not receive the proper voltage signal from the sensor.

- After ignition switch is turned “ON”, irregular vehicle speed signal input from combination meter before the

vehicle starts moving.

Possible Cause

INFOID:0000000006159280

• Harness or connectors

(The sensor circuit is open or shorted.)

• Output speed sensor

• Vehicle speed signal

DTC Confirmation Procedure

INFOID:0000000006159281

CAUTION:

• Always drive vehicle at a safe speed.

• Be careful not to rev engine into the red zone on the tachometer.

NOTE:

If “DTC Confirmation Procedure” has been previously performed, always turn ignition switch “OFF”

and wait at least 10 seconds before performing the next test.

After the repair, perform the following procedure to confirm the malfunction is eliminated.

 WITH CONSULT-III

1. Turn ignition switch “ON”. (Do not start engine.)

2. Select “DATA MONITOR” mode for “TRANSMISSION” with CONSULT-III.

3. Drive vehicle and check for an increase of “VHCL/S SE-A/T” value in response to “VHCL/S SE-MTR”

value.

If the check result is NG, go to 

TM-56, "Diagnosis Procedure"

.

If the check result is OK, go to following step.

4. Select “DATA MONITOR” mode for “TRANSMISSION” with CONSULT-III.

5. Start engine and maintain the following conditions for at least 5 consecutive seconds.

VHCL/S SE-A/T: 30 km/h (19 MPH) or more

ACCELE POSI: More than 1.0/8

SLCT LVR POSI: “D” position 

Driving location: Driving the vehicle uphill (increased engine load) will help maintain the driving

conditions required for this test.

If the check result is NG, go to 

TM-56, "Diagnosis Procedure"

.

If the check result is OK, go to following step.

6. Maintain the following conditions for at least 5 consecutive seconds.

ENGINE SPEED: 3,500 rpm or more

ACCELE POSI: More than 1.0/8

SLCT LVR POSI: “D” position

Driving location: Driving the vehicle uphill (increased engine load) will help maintain the driving

conditions required for this test.

If the check result is NG, go to 

TM-56, "Diagnosis Procedure"

.
